The hospital was founded as a Heart Institute in March 2001, and it was opened by the then-Honorable President of India, Late Shri K R Narayanan. NABH Accreditation (National Accreditation Board for Hospital and Healthcare Providers) and NABL Accreditation (National Accreditation Board for Testing and Calibration Laboratories) recognized the flagship super-specialized unit in New Delhi in 2013 and 2011. It is also ISO accredited, and it’s on the panel of over 100 important organizations, including insurance firms and third-party administrators. Batra Hospital is a well-known multispecialty hospital in Delhi. It is Delhi’s first private multi-specialty hospital, having been founded in 1987 by the Ch. Aishi Ram Batra Public Charitable Trust. It was opened by the late Shri Rajiv Gandhi, India’s Prime Minister at the time. Batra Hospital & Medical Research Centre pledges to serve its patients with efficient, effective, timely, and user-friendly healthcare using the best Medicare practices in a clean, healthy and revitalizing environment. The Neurology, Urology, Ophthalmology, Gastrointestinal, Orthopedic, and Pediatric Surgery Operation Theatre Complex contains seven technologically advanced Operation Theatres. The hospital includes four state-of-the-art Cardiac Surgery Theatres equipped with Trans Esophageal Echocardiography and other Intensive Monitoring equipment to give high-quality care to patients of all ages, from newborns to the elderly. A 64-slice CT scanner has been installed to assess the heart, kidneys, lungs, brain, coronaries, peripheral blood vessels, and all other body organs.
